Samburu dance ceremony. Members of the Samburu people in traditional dress during a dance ceremony. The Samburu are a semi-nomadic Nilotic people of north-central Kenya that are related to but distinct from the Maasai. They herd mainly cattle but also keep sheep, goats and camels. Photographed in central Kenya.
